Abstract
Multiple-input multiple-output (MIMO) is known as an one of the most attractive candidates for large capacity. However, when signal to noise ratio (SNR) is decreased, the propagation character of MIMO is dropped rapidly. For remaining the propagation character of MIMO and/or increasing a capacity, MIMO repeater systems have been discussed. In MIMO multi repeater system, called distributed MIMO repeater system, to obtain bound of capacity of two-way repeater system, we propose a simple mathematical method and statistical Markov chain Monte Carlo method for optimizing distances and transmit power simultaneously.
